About Bentonsport

Bentonsport, located in Van Buren County, Iowa, is a charming and historic village nestled along the banks of the Des Moines River. With its well-preserved 19th-century buildings, scenic surroundings, and rich cultural heritage, Bentonsport offers visitors a step back in time and a glimpse into Iowa's pioneer past.

Shimek State Forest

Shimek State Forest

19.36km from Bentonsport

Nestled in the southeastern part of Iowa, Shimek State Forest stands as a natural haven, inviting visitors to explore its diverse landscapes and rich biodiversity. Named in honor of renowned naturalist O.A. Shimek, this state forest is a cherished resource for outdoor enthusiasts, offering a variety of recreational opportunities and a chance to connect with the beauty of Iowa's wilderness.
